What was one effect of the popularity of suburbia in the1950s?
Genrish500 [490]

The correct answer is A) whites move out of the cities, taking their wealth with them.

In the 1950s, when World War II and the Great Depression were part of the past, American people were in a better economical situation that allowed them to afford a house and a car. Many white people starred moving out of the the big cities taking their wealth with them. The cities looked a bit abandoned until the settlement of the business offices.
